Ninja and MrBeast challenge each other on a $150K League of Legends match series

League of Legends has one of the biggest competitive scenes in the world, with the New York Times calling it one of the main attractions in the gaming industry. In 2016, online viewership and in-person attendance for the game’s esports competitions exceeded those of the NBA, World Series, and Stanley Cup. Riot Games claimed 44 and 45 peak million concurrent viewers for the 2019 and 2020 League of Legends World Championship finals, respectively.

Today on June 22, MrBeast has officially accepted Ninja’s challenge to compete in a League of Legends match. This event will take place on July 9th and the winner gets to take home a $150,000 cash grab!

ADVERTISEMENT

The two streamers have been in an online trash-talking row with one pulling the leg of another. Just when MrBeast tweeted how Ninja ‘sucked’, Ninja snapped back at Jimmy. He retaliated by saying he could easily beat Jimmy in their upcoming match without even a close encounter.
